WalkthroughThis update introduces a "default email alias" setting to user settings, updates the email composer to prioritize this alias when composing new emails, synchronizes form state with settings changes, and adds relevant localization strings. It also updates the user settings schema and removes debug logs from the server's alias-fetching logic. Changes

apps/server/src/lib/driver/types.ts (1)
91-93: New mandatory interface method can break downstream drivers
updatePrimaryEmailAliasis added as a required member. Any out-of-tree driver (or an older compiled artifact) will now fail at compile-time.
Two low-impact ways to mitigate:- updatePrimaryEmailAlias(email: string): Promise<void>; + /** Sets the primary/default email alias for the account. */ + updatePrimaryEmailAlias?(email: string): Promise<void>;
- Mark it optional (
?) and let unknown drivers degrade gracefully.- Keep it mandatory but release the change with a clear breaking-change note.
Also, the name mixes “primary” vs “default” whereas the new schema property is
defaultEmailAlias. ConsidersetDefaultEmailAliasfor consistency.apps/mail/components/create/email-composer.tsx (1)
110-112: Handle loading / error states fromuseSettings()
useSettings()can return{ data: undefined, error: … }for some time.
Ifsettingsisundefined, subsequent access likesettings.settings.defaultEmailAliasinsidedefaultValues(see below) will evaluate fine due to optional-chaining, but you never surface possible loading / error state to the UI. Consider exposingisLoading/errorfrom the hook and disabling the form (or at least the “Send” button) until the data is available.apps/server/src/lib/driver/microsoft.ts (1)
1260-1267: Method is a no-op – consider explicit “not implemented” signalling
updatePrimaryEmailAlias()currently just logs and resolves.
Callers may assume success and update UI optimistically. Recommend either:
- Throw
StandardizedError('NotImplemented', …)so the caller can display a proper message, or- Return a boolean/
{ success:false }payload.- console.log('updatePrimaryEmailAlias not implemented for Outlook'); + console.warn( + '[Outlook Driver] updatePrimaryEmailAlias is not implemented – Graph API limitation', + ); + return { success: false, message: 'Not implemented for Outlook accounts' };apps/mail/app/(routes)/settings/general/page.tsx (2)
165-167:emailAliasChangedis calculated but never used
emailAliasChangedbecomes an unused constant after the surrounding code was commented out, triggering eslint/tsc “unused variable” warnings.- const emailAliasChanged = - saved?.defaultEmailAlias !== values.defaultEmailAlias && values.defaultEmailAlias;Either delete the variable or re-enable the mutation that needs it.
174-185: Dead code: commented-out mutation blockThe block invoking
updatePrimaryAliasis fully commented. If the alias-update feature is postponed, consider removing the block to keep the file clean; otherwise, re-enable it together with a real backend implementation.

apps/server/src/lib/schemas.ts (2)
47-48: Default value is never enforced at validation time
defaultUserSettingssetsdefaultEmailAlias: '', yet the schema marks the field optional.
If consumers rely on the empty-string default they must remember to fall back manually whenever the key is omitted.- defaultEmailAlias: z.string().optional(), + defaultEmailAlias: z.string().default(''),With
.default('')the validator always yields a string, aligning runtime shape with yourdefaultUserSettings.[ suggest_optional_refactor ]
60-61: Follow-up: allow null instead of empty-string?If “no alias selected” is meaningful,
nullexpresses intent better than''and avoids confusion with a “real” empty alias.- defaultEmailAlias: z.string().default(''), + defaultEmailAlias: z.string().nullable().default(null),Just a consideration before this propagates into persisted data.

apps/server/src/lib/driver/google.ts (1)
45-47: Scopes needed for alias-update logic are now commented outThe two Gmail settings scopes (
gmail.settings.basic,gmail.settings.sharing) are commented out.
WhenupdatePrimaryEmailAliasis eventually implemented it will require at leastgmail.settings.basic; without it Google will reject the request with 403 / insufficient permissions.Please double-check that the long-term plan is either
(a) to re-introduce the scopes when the feature is finished or
(b) to drop the backend alias-update capability entirely.

Add Default Email Alias Selection in Settings
This PR adds the ability for users to select a default email alias that will be used as the "From" address when composing new emails. The selected default alias is stored in user settings and automatically applied when creating new emails.
